Transaction 76d83950dd93ce38385e92fab6b7522f31c23b07330aed78ab1be77075b17d6d
1 Input
1 Output
-
76d83950dd93ce38385e92fab6b7522f31c23b07330aed78ab1be77075b17d6d:0
- value
- 628661
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c94092be2133330cbfae5555abc048e4cddc20e8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KM8BBe9B44EfuKGHCG13KVvn5nn7YXzyJ